Kaizer Chiefs are still dreaming of a top-three finish in the Betway Premiership and are out to make crucial progress when they welcome Magesi FC to the FNB Stadium on matchday 22
Kaizer Chiefs are one point behind the top three with two games in hand. They have picked up 33 points in 19 games. Their success has been well-reported as they boast the third-best defensive record in the league.
After suffering three consecutive defeats across all competitions, which included a setback against Zamalek in the CAF Confederation Cup, AmaKhosi managed to restore their confidence last time out against Durban City
